A Hearty Shepherd’s Pie Recipe

This Shepherd’s Pie features a wonderfully seasoned meat filling made with ground lamb or beef, mixed with peas and carrots, all nestled under a layer of creamy mashed potatoes. It’s a delightful balance of flavors and textures, making it an ideal dish for family dinners.

Ingredients

  • 1 pound ground lamb or beef
  • 1 medium onion, chopped
  • 2 carrots, diced
  • 1 cup frozen peas
  • 2 tablespoons tomato paste
  • 1 cup beef broth
  • 1 teaspoon Worcestershire sauce
  • 4 cups mashed potatoes (prepared from scratch or store-bought)
  • 2 tablespoons olive oil
  • Salt and pepper to taste
  • 1 teaspoon dried thyme
  • 1 cup shredded cheddar cheese (optional)

Instructions

  1. Preheat Oven: Preheat your oven to 400°F (200°C).
  2. Cook the Meat: In a large skillet, heat olive oil over medium heat. Add the chopped onion and carrots, cooking until softened (about 5-7 minutes). Stir in the ground meat, breaking it up with a spoon, and cook until browned.
  3. Add Flavor: Mix in the tomato paste, Worcestershire sauce, thyme, and beef broth. Let it simmer for about 5 minutes, then stir in the frozen peas. Season with salt and pepper to taste.
  4. Assemble: Transfer the meat mixture to a baking dish. Spread the mashed potatoes evenly on top, smoothing it out with a spatula. If desired, sprinkle shredded cheddar cheese on top for added richness.
  5. Bake: Place the dish in the preheated oven and bake for 25-30 minutes, or until the top is golden and the edges are bubbling.
  6. Serve: Allow to cool for a few minutes before serving. Enjoy this delicious Shepherd’s Pie with a side salad or crusty bread.

Cook and Prep Times

  • Prep Time: 15 minutes
  • Cook Time: 30 minutes
  • Total Time: 45 minutes

Nutrition Information

  • Servings: 6 servings
  • Calories: 410kcal
  • Fat: 20g
  • Protein: 25g
  • Carbohydrates: 35g
